Ion Bunching at High Energies

Light ions offer several advantages over an electron beam or lasers as the driver for pellet fusion. This research deals with demonstrating that the electrostatic space charge fields produced by a reflex triode can be used to extract, accelerate, focus and bunch ions onto a target. The source of ions used in this experiment was a preformed plasma produced by a hollow cathode discharge.
